EU calls for diplomatic solution instead of new conflict with Iran

High Representative Kaia Kallas warned that the region cannot afford another war while the US considers strikes against Tehran

The world does not need another war, said the European Union's High Representative for Foreign Affairs and Security Policy Kaia Kallas, quoted by "Politico", reports News.bg.

Her words came in response to questions about potential US military strikes against Iran.

"The situation around Iran is extremely tense," Kallas said on her way to the meeting of EU foreign ministers in Brussels. "We do not need another war in this region. There are already too many conflicts, so we have emphasized the importance of a diplomatic solution."

US President Donald Trump has said he is considering limited strikes to force Iran to abandon its nuclear program. He has also discussed the possibility of a broader campaign aimed at removing Tehran's leaders.

However, Washington has increased its military presence in the region as it continues to pursue a potential deal with Tehran. Trump's designated negotiator, Steve Witkoff, said on Saturday that the president was "curious" why Iran had not capitulated.

For its part, Tehran has warned that it would attack US bases if attacked.

With few forces deployed in the region, European contingents are mostly observing the situation. Kallas stressed that the EU shares US concerns about Iran's nuclear ambitions and ballistic missile programme, but called for avoiding direct conflict.

"It is true that Iran is at its weakest point," she said. "We need to use this time to find a diplomatic solution."
